How much do merchandising stock jobs pay per week?

As of Jun 7, 2026, the average weekly pay for merchandising stock in the United States is $728.98,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$625.00 and $750.00 per week,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Merchandising Stock vs Merchandising Associate?

AspectMerchandising StockMerchandising Associate
ResponsibilitiesStocking shelves, inventory management, replenishing productsAssisting customers, organizing displays, sales support
Required SkillsAttention to detail, inventory knowledge, physical staminaCustomer service, communication, product knowledge
Work EnvironmentStockrooms, retail floors, warehousesRetail stores, customer-facing areas
CertificationsNone typically requiredNone typically required

Merchandising Stock focuses on inventory and stock management behind the scenes, while Merchandising Associates engage directly with customers and store displays. Both roles are essential in retail, but they differ in daily tasks and focus areas.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Merchandising Stock Associ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Merchandising Stock Associate, you need attention to detail, physical stamina, and basic math skills, with a high school diploma often preferred. Familiarity with inventory management systems, handheld scanners, and point-of-sale software is typically required. Strong communication, time management, and teamwork skills help you efficiently stock shelves and assist customers. These abilities ensure shelves are well-stocked, inventory is accurate, and customers have a positive shopping experience.

What are some common challenges faced by Merchandising Stock associates, and how can they be addressed?

Merchandising Stock associates often encounter challenges such as managing heavy inventory loads, keeping shelves organized during busy periods, and adapting quickly to frequent product changes. To address these challenges, it's important to develop strong organizational skills, maintain clear communication with team members, and utilize time-management strategies to prioritize tasks efficiently. Many companies provide training and support, and working collaboratively with other associates can help make the process smoother and more manageable.

What are merchandising stock jobs?

Merchandising stock jobs involve ensuring that products are properly displayed, organized, and replenished on store shelves. Workers in these roles are responsible for unloading deliveries, stocking shelves, rotating inventory, and maintaining a clean and appealing store environment. They also help monitor inventory levels and may assist customers in finding products. Attention to detail and good organizational skills are important for this job. Merchandising stock positions are commonly found in retail stores, supermarkets, and warehouses.

What our Merchandise Stocker does:
  • Responsible for learning and performing in-store service, managing inventory replenishment (ordering and stocking), generating weekly credits and providing exceptional customer service within a defined territory inside high volume national account stores
  • Cover service calls when regular service representatives are away or on vacation
  • Full service 2-3 stores per day. Full service includes:
    • CLEANING: Recovering the condition of the aisle since last service.
    • STRAIGHTENING STOCK: Restocking messy bins or displays and resolving bin contamination.
    • STOCKING: Packing out any freight in overhead and incoming freight from the previous weeks order.
    • CULLING: Removing damaged/unsellable material and issuing credit electronically.
    • MERCHANDISING: Maintain signage and pricing to best practice. Move backers to affect perception.
    • ORDERING: Replenish inventory according to published guidelines.
    • CUSTOMER INTERACTION: Build strong dependable relationships with store management and associates.
    • PROJECTS AND TASKS: Merchandising projects and tasks will be assigned by area manager.
  • Complete tasks, projects and resets of Woodgrain products in stores

What you need to have:
  • Must have a valid driver's license, proof of auto insurance and your own vehicle.
  • This position is very labor intensive and requires the ability to lift/move up to 50 lbs.
